Wraith Company is a disciplined Star Citizen organization lead by Aurex Thorne specializing in freelance contracting, bounty hunting, and security operations across the verse. Operating in the shadows, we complete contracts with ruthless efficiency, and purpose.



History

Wraith Company
“In shadow, victory. In victory, honor. In honor, purpose.”

In the turbulent decades following the collapse of several major corporate security contracts along the outer trade lanes of the United Empire of Earth, countless systems were left exposed to piracy, insurgency, and organized criminal syndicates. Frontier settlements suffered the most. Civilian freighters disappeared without warning, mining colonies were raided, and local militias lacked the resources to respond.

From this instability emerged a small coalition of former Advocacy operatives, Navy veterans, private security contractors, and independent pilots who had grown disillusioned with bureaucracy and political hesitation. They believed the frontier did not need another corporation chasing profit above all else — it needed professionals willing to operate where lawful authority could not or would not.

That coalition became Wraith Company.

Initially founded from a worn-down station in the Ellis system, Wraith Company began as a three-ship security outfit escorting independent haulers through high-risk corridors. Their methods were unconventional: rapid deployment, stealth-capable strike craft, decentralized command structures, and intelligence gathering through extensive freelance networks. They quickly developed a reputation for appearing without warning in active combat zones, eliminating threats with surgical precision, and disappearing before local authorities even arrived.

Pirates began referring to them as “the Wraiths.”

Rather than reject the name, the organization embraced it.

Over time, Wraith Company evolved into a hybrid organization operating across multiple sectors of the civilian security economy. While officially classified as an independent contracting and security consortium, their operational branches expanded into:

High-risk cargo escort operations
Target acquisition and bounty enforcement
Deep-space recovery contracts
VIP extraction and transport
Mercenary support for lawful planetary governments
Reconnaissance and intelligence procurement
Anti-piracy patrols in fringe systems
Private investigations and fugitive tracking

Unlike traditional mercenary groups, Wraith Company maintains a strict operational code. Contracts involving civilian exploitation, slavery, terrorism, or indiscriminate violence are categorically forbidden. Members who violate the code are exiled permanently and marked across the Company’s internal network.

This code earned Wraith Company an unusual reputation: feared by criminals, respected by traders, and cautiously tolerated by the UEE itself.

The Company’s structure reflects military influence without becoming a rigid standing army. Leadership is centralized under the Command Executor, while operational autonomy is granted to specialized detachments known as Shades — self-sufficient task groups assigned to particular systems or objectives. Pilots, bounty hunters, engineers, medics, scouts, and logistics officers operate together as tightly coordinated units capable of independent deployment for weeks at a time.

Their visual identity — the spectral wolf upon a dark shield — symbolizes patience, precision, and relentless pursuit. To members of Wraith Company, the wolf is not merely a predator; it represents the pack mentality that keeps operators alive in hostile space. No pilot flies alone. No contract is completed without mutual support.

As frontier instability continues to spread across Stanton and neighboring systems, Wraith Company has grown from a fringe security operation into a recognized force within the freelance ecosystem. Independent captains now actively seek Wraith escort contracts before venturing into dangerous sectors, while bounty boards across multiple jurisdictions quietly prioritize Wraith operatives for high-value targets.

Rumors persist that the organization maintains hidden forward operating bases beyond mapped jump points, stockpiles military-grade hardware acquired through salvaged Navy contracts, and possesses intelligence networks embedded within criminal syndicates themselves.

Whether those rumors are true remains unclear.

What is certain is this:

When hostile signatures emerge from the dark edges of known space, many pray the first ships to arrive carry the mark of the spectral wolf.

Charter

Wraith Company Charter

1. Purpose

Wraith Company is established to provide structured, high-performance participation in Star Citizen through freelance contracting, bounty operations, security services, and auxiliary support roles. The organization exists to enable coordinated success in dynamic and high-risk environments.

2. Core Principles

Members of Wraith Company operate under the following guiding principles:

Effectiveness: Results define value. All operations are judged by outcome and reliability.
Adaptability: Flexibility in tactics, roles, and execution is essential.
Coordination: Independent action is encouraged, but unified effort produces superior results.
Professional Conduct: Communication and behavior must remain clear, respectful, and mission-focused.
Accountability: Members take responsibility for their actions, commitments, and performance.

3. Structure

Wraith Company functions as a modular organization:

Command Core: Oversees strategic direction, contract assignment, and organizational standards.
Operational Teams: Flexible groups formed per contract or mission requirement.
Independent Operators: Members who primarily engage in solo contracts while contributing to shared objectives when called upon.

Structure is intentionally fluid to support rapid adaptation across mission types.

4. Operations

All activities fall within one or more of the following domains:

Bounty Hunting & Target Acquisition
Freelance Contract Work
Security & Escort Services
Reconnaissance & Intelligence Gathering
Resource Acquisition & Logistics Support

Members may operate in multiple domains based on capability and assignment.

5. Conduct Standards

Engage contracts with preparation and intent.
Avoid unnecessary escalation unless mission parameters require it.
Maintain clear communication during coordinated operations.
Respect internal hierarchy during active assignments.
Do not compromise organizational objectives for personal gain during shared missions.

6. Membership

Membership is granted based on reliability, competence, and alignment with operational expectations. All members are expected to:

Contribute actively to at least one operational domain
Participate in coordination when assigned
Maintain readiness for contract deployment
Continuously refine skills relevant to assigned roles

7. Asset & Resource Use

Company assets, intelligence, and coordinated resources are to be used responsibly and exclusively for operational benefit unless otherwise authorized by command structure.

8. Amendment

This charter may be updated as operational needs evolve. Adjustments are made to improve efficiency, clarity, or mission effectiveness without compromising core principles.
